The nose of an ultralight plane is pointed south, and its airspeed indicator shows 44 m/s. The plane is in a 12 m/s wind blowing toward the southwest relative to the earth.


1.) Letting x be east and y be north, find the components of Vp/E (the velocity of the plane relative to the earth).

Express your answers using two significant figures, separated by commas.


Vx, Vy = ? m/s


2.) Find the magnitude of Vp/E. ( I know this one)


Vp/E = 53 m/s


3.) Find the direction of Vp/E.


I have no idea how to do this problems! Please show step by step so I can try to understand.


THANK YOU!!!

Explanation / Answer


Vp/E = VpA + VA/E = -44j - 12cos45i - 12sin45j = -44j -8.48i - 8.48j = -8.48i ?52.48j

Vx = -8.48 ........Vy = -52.48

2) Vp/E = sqrt(8.48^2+52.48^2)= 53.16 m/s

3)direction =tan^-1(Vy/Vx) = 80.82
